    Sailing the Prins Christian Sund waterway

    Prins Christian Sund is a fjord-and-mountain channel near the southern tip of Greenland, around 60 miles long and at points only about 500 meters wide, that links the Labrador Sea with the Irminger Sea.

    Paamiut

    Paamiut is a small fishing town of around 1,500 people on Greenland's southwest coast, set at the mouth of the Kuannersooq fjord between mountains and open ocean. Port guide →

    Qaqortoq (Julianehåb)

    Qaqortoq is South Greenland's largest town, about 3,000 people in brightly painted houses stacked up steep hills around a small harbor. Port guide →

    St John’s (Newfoundland Island)

    St John's is one of the oldest cities in North America, a working harbor ringed by hills and rows of jellybean-colored houses at the eastern edge of the continent. Port guide →

    Sydney

    Sydney is the harbor town of Cape Breton Island, a former coal and steel city that is now the gateway to Cape Breton's Scottish, Acadian, and Mi'kmaq heritage. Port guide →
